Background
The sitting (squatting) toilet bowl is inseparable from the life of human beings, and has existed in various forms for thousands of years, although the forms are influenced by humanity, geography and history, the functions are unchanged after the sitting (squatting) toilet bowl is used, and the peculiar smell is also unchanged, and along with the development of human society, the peculiar smell is changed into the problem to be solved from the normal phenomenon. The current methods for solving the problem mainly comprise the following modes: 1. manually cleaning; 2. air negative pressure technology; 3. a deodorizer; 4. fumigating; 5. directly discharging peculiar smell; 6. a toilet cleaning block.
The manual work can only clean the position which can be reached by the tool, and the cleaning at any time is impossible, so that the cleaning machine has certain limitation; the air negative pressure technology is that a flushing pipeline is used as an air suction channel, a deodorizing medium is used for filtering, the deodorizing medium needs to be replaced periodically, and otherwise, the possibility of failure exists; the deodorizer is connected with the toilet lid, and air is sucked by the fan, so that the air is filtered and fumigated in sequence, the structure is complex, the cost is high, the corresponding materials are required to be replaced in the filtering and fumigating processes, and the deodorizer cannot be applied to squatting pans; the incense is only covered by smell and is not suitable for people suffering from chronic respiratory diseases, and the formed mixed smell can also make people feel dislike; the direct exhaust odor is extracted by a vacuum pump and then directly exhausted into a sewer pipeline, and the direct exhaust effect can be influenced by the influence of floors, climate and environmental air pressure; the toilet cleaning block needs to be put in regularly, pollutants are generated while the toilet is cleaned, although the pollutants are discharged by a sewer, when tap water is used as the water supply of the sanitary appliance, if the tap water is not matched with pipeline transformation, the tap water can be polluted, the human health is directly realized, and reports about the conditions exist in large quantity, and the social attention is attracted.

Detailed Description
A flushing tank with disinfection and deodorization functions comprises a closed water tank 5, an ozone catalytic converter 1, an electrolytic ozone generator 9, a water inlet valve 4, a gas return pipe 6 and an aeration nozzle 7, wherein the ozone catalytic converter is connected with the electrolytic ozone generator through a pipeline, a breather valve 2 is arranged at the top of the ozone catalytic converter and can balance the air pressure inside and outside the water tank, the air pressure inside the water tank is reduced during flushing, air flows into the water tank through the breather valve, the ozone catalytic converter, the electrolytic ozone generator and the gas return pipe, and when the water tank is filled with water, the air inside reversely flows back to the ozone catalytic converter to reduce the ozone gas concentration to be lower than 0.1ppm and then is discharged through the breather valve.
The aeration spray head is arranged at the bottom of the closed water tank, the aeration spray head is communicated with the electrolytic ozone generator through a pipeline, the gas return pipe extends into the top of the closed water tank, the bottom of the gas return pipe is communicated with the electrolytic ozone generator, and the water inlet valve is arranged in the middle of the closed water tank and is communicated with the water supply pipeline. The ozone gas prepared by the electrolytic ozone generator can be introduced into the bottom of the water tank through bubbles with the diameter smaller than 1mm, the ozone gas is dissolved into the water in the water tank by utilizing the aeration principle, a certain space is reserved at the upper part of the water tank for buffering air because the water inlet valve is arranged at the middle part of the closed water tank, and redundant gas can flow back to the electrolytic ozone generator through the gas return pipe.
Further, a gas check valve 8 is arranged on a pipeline between the aeration nozzle and the electrolytic ozone generator, so that water in the water tank is prevented from flowing back to the electrolytic ozone generator and damaging the electrolytic ozone generator.
Further, the water supply pipeline is provided with a water supply one-way valve 3, so that the ozone water can be prevented from being mixed with the water in the water supply pipeline.
When the water tank works, the electrolytic ozone generator electrolyzes water to prepare ozone gas, and the ozone gas passes through the gas one-way valve and the aeration nozzle and is injected into the water in the water tank in the form of bubbles with the diameter smaller than 1 mm. Because the water tank is closed and a gas buffer space is reserved at the upper part of the water surface, redundant gas flows back to the electrolytic ozone generator through the gas return pipe, and gas circulation is realized. When flushing, the air pressure in the water tank is reduced, and air is sucked in through the breather valve to balance the air pressure; when water is added, water in the water supply pipeline flows into the water tank through the water inlet valve of the water supply one-way valve, the air pressure in the water tank rises, redundant air is discharged through the ozone catalyst and the breather valve of the gas return pipe, and the ozone breather valve can reduce the ozone content in the air to below 1 ppm. After the water is added, the electrolytic ozone generator is started, and the electrolytic ozone generator stops running after running for the set time or the set ozone concentration in the water.
